About this course

In today's increasingly globalized world, the demand for professionals with expertise in LGBTQ+ rights in migration is on the rise. This course not only addresses this demand but also provides learners with the necessary skills to lead and drive change in this field. Through a comprehensive curriculum, learners will gain a solid understanding of the legal and policy frameworks that impact LGBTQ+ migrants, as well as the cultural and social factors that contribute to their marginalization. With a focus on practical skills, this course prepares learners to lead advocacy efforts, develop inclusive policies, and promote the rights of LGBTQ+ migrants in their respective organizations and communities.

Course Details

β€’ LGBTQ+ Migration History & Current Statistics
β€’ Legal Framework & Protections for LGBTQ+ Migrants
β€’ Intersectionality & Identities in LGBTQ+ Migration
β€’ Culturally Competent Communication & Advocacy Skills
β€’ Challenges & Barriers Faced by LGBTQ+ Migrants
β€’ Creating Inclusive & Safe Spaces for LGBTQ+ Migrants
β€’ Best Practices for Supporting LGBTQ+ Migrants' Career Advancement
β€’ Policy Advocacy & Community Organizing for LGBTQ+ Migrant Rights
β€’ Research Methods & Ethics in LGBTQ+ Migration Studies
